Description
- Solitude IGR is a feed-through fly preventive which, when mixed 1⁄2 oz into a horse’s ration daily according to the directions, will prevent house and stable fly development.
- Cyromazine, the active ingredient in Solitude IGR, is an insect growth regulator that works on the fly’s chitin exoskeleton and is very species specific to house and stable flies.
- Conventional pesticides may still occasionally be helpful to deal with other migratory adult flies coming through your facility from neighboring areas. Topical pesticides and misting systems will help control these adult flies, however, the use of these products may be significantly and safely reduced when used in conjunction with Solitude IGR.
Approved Uses
For feed-through fly prevention and control of house and stable flies in and around horses, horse barns, stables, paddocks and race tracks.
